Velasquez batters Dos Santos, reclaims title

THE CANADIAN PRESS

LAS VEGAS -- Cain Velasquez stood and delivered on Saturday in the main event of UFC 155.

Velasquez dominated Junior Dos Santos for 25 minutes to reclaim the Ultimate Fighting Championship's heavyweight title, fulfilling a promise he'd made in the weeks leading up to the card.

The 30-year-old Velasquez pushed the pace from the opening bell, rushing forward with an aggressive mix of punches and takedowns. In fact, it looked as if he might knock out his open in the first round after scoring a devastating right hand. He followed Dos Santos to the floor and unleashed a flurry of punches, but Velasquez could not finish before the bell sounded.

Still, he set the tone for the remaining 20 minutes.

Dos Santos displayed incredible heart throughout the fight, even as Velasquez landed some 210 punches according to a FightMetric report. He even gained a second wind in the fourth and fifth rounds as he looked to pull off an improbable comeback victory.

However, it was not to be as Velasquez' impressive pace never slowed, and he never gave the Brazilian slugger room to operate. Judges awarded him the win and the UFC heavyweight belt with scores of 50-45, 50-43 and 50-44.

"I knew that Junior was a tough striker and he was able to end our last fight that way, so I was prepared for him this time," Velasquez said. "I was able to effectively use my striking and my grappling to control him throughout the fight and get the title back."

Following the loss, Dos Santos was transported to a local hospital for observation but did not sustain any substantial injuries and was quickly released. UFC president Dana White said he expects the pair to have a third meeting at some point in the future, but former Strikeforce champion Alistair Overeem will likely earn the next crack at Velasquez should he prove victorious over Antonio Silva in February.

"I think Junior Dos Santos is going to have to take some time now and relax and heal up," White said. "Cain will probably fight again before he sees Junior if we do that rematch."

In the night's co-feature, lightweights Jim Miller (22-4 MMA, 11-3 UFC) and Joe Lauzon combined (22-8 MMA, 9-5 UFC) for an epic 15-minute affair that may very well prove a late entry in many "Fight of the Year" lists.

Miller was the sharper fighter in the early going with crisp punching combinations and stinging low kicks that buckled his opponent's legs. A short elbow opened a huge gash over Lauzon's right eye, and the fight immediately shifted in a plasma-filled affair. Despite the early damage, Lauzon pushed courageously forward and tried to reverse the momentum. He would do so briefly in the second.

With the crowd on its feet, Miller scored an early takedown to open the second frame, but Lauzon somehow reversed to top position, where he spent much of the frame. The nasty cut continued to pour blood, but Lauzon dominated the position and threatened with a leglock in the final seconds of the round.

With the fight hanging in the balance to open the final round, both competitors were understandably fatigued.

Bloodied and battered, Lauzon continued to press forward, but it was Miller's counterattacks that proved the most effective blow. Lauzon looked for a miracle again in the closing seconds, but he came up short on another leglock. The crowd erupted at the final bell, and both fighters embraced after the entertaining scrap. Still, it was Miller's hand who was raised for a unanimous-decision victory with three scores of 29-28.

"Joe Lauzon is a tough kid," Miller said. "I knew I was going to have to bring my best effort to put him away, and I was never able to. That's how good he is on the ground. And even in the last minute, look what he was trying to do to win the fight.

"I'm pleased with this win, and I'm looking forward to getting back in the gym again."

In a 185-pound match Costa Philippou (12-2 MMA, 5-1 UFC) earned his fifth straight fight with an odd but convincing victory over former light heavyweight Tim "The Barbarian" Boetsch.

Boetsch looked to avoid his opponent's impressive boxing skills by taking the fight to the floor, which he did successfully in the opening round. However, he appeared to break his hand during the round, and things quickly went downhill.

In the second, an accidental head butt opened a cut on Boetsch's forehead, and an eye poke left him squinting with his right eye. Philippou capitalized on his ailing opponent by pushing forward and opening up in the pocket. A game Boetsch refused to back down, but he was forced to settle for pulling guard and hoping to win the fight off his back. Philippou pounced on his wounded prey and finally finished it in the third after a failed takedown left a bloody Boetsch defenceless on his back. Philippou swarmed with punches, and referee Kim Winslow mercifully called the fight at the 2:11 mark of the final round.

"I expected to win this fight, but not like this," Philippou said. "I made a few rookie mistakes in letting him take me down, but once we started trading blows back and forth later in the fight I had him. I was eventually able to get the better of him in the striking game and have the fight stopped."

In a key rematch between middleweight contenders, Yushin "Thunder" Okami (29-7 MMA, 12-4 UFC) earned a unanimous-decision victory over Alan "The Talent" Belcher (17-6 MMA, 9-5 UFC).

Belcher looked intent on striking throughout the fight, as he pumped jabs and launched a few high kicks. But Okami countered with effective wrestling and brought the fight to the floor multiple times in the three-round affair. Belcher compounded his problems by unsuccessfully looking for guillotine chokes in all three rounds, allowing Okami to settle into top position each time he worked his neck free from the holds.

The crowd often booed Okami's strategy, but it proved just as effective as it did in the pair's 2006 meeting, and the Japanese fighter cruised to a unanimous-decision win with scores of 30-27, 30-27 and 29-28.

"The wrestling, striking and the clinch game were all successfully implemented in this fight to defeat Belcher," Okami said through an interpreter. "Belcher is a very tough opponent, and I feel that a win over Belcher should allow me to keep challenging more of the top guys in the middleweight division."

In the night's first main-card contest, Strikeforce import Derek Brunson (10-2 MMA, 1-0 UFC) earned a unanimous-decision win over longtime veteran middleweight Chris Leben (22-9 MMA, 12-8 UFC). In what proved a rather lacklustre affair, late-replacement Brunson used well-timed takedowns and avoided Leben's left hand to take the fight 29-28 on all three judges' cards in a slow-pace 15-minute contest.

Brunson, who took the fight on less than two-weeks' notice, admitted he faded as the fight wore on, but he was still excited to win in his UFC debut.

"I wanted to go at it with him but maintain my gameplan and fight my fight," Brunson said. "I started slowing down in the second round, and I feel that's just a matter of taking the fight and training for it on such short notice.

"Overall, I feel like I'm getting better, but I know I have a long way to go to compete in the UFC's middleweight division."

According to UFC officials, UFC 155 drew 12,423 fans for a US$3.286 million live gate.

2 dead in Moscow airliner crash

MOSCOW (AP) ? Russia's Interior Ministry says two people have been killed in the crash of a passenger airliner at Moscow's Vnukovo airport.

The plane, a Tupolev-204 twin-engine jet, went off the runway at Russia's third-busiest airport on Saturday afternoon; it broke apart and caught fire.

News reports said about a dozen people were aboard and that several of them were seriously injured. Ministry spokesman Gennady Bogachev said on state news channel Vesti that two people died.

The plane belonged to the Russian airline Red Wings.

Jeffrey Bland, Ph.D: Newtown and the Nation's Mental Health

As President Obama opened his December 16 Newtown speech at the vigil for the Sandy Hook shooting victims with the statement, "We gather here in memory of 20 beautiful children and six remarkable adults. They lost their lives in a school that could have been any school, in a quiet town full of good and decent people that could be any town in America," I think the whole country was asking the same question: Why did this happen? There are many theories and opinions being expressed to address this question, all of which are just speculation until the results of the investigation become known. As a researcher, educator, and president of a nonprofit health-care organization I would like to add my thoughts to the mix.

There have been 29 mass shootings in the United States between the events of April 20, 1999 at Columbine High School and the Dec. 14, 2012 tragedy at Sandy Hook Elementary School. I propose these shootings were, in part, a health-care issue.

Your immediate response may be to ask how these shootings could possibly be related to issues surrounding health care. Let me provide a few facts for consideration. The Nov. 16, 2011 issue of Time magazine included a report that 1 in 5 American adults take mental health drugs, which was a 22 percent rise since 2001. A Centers for Disease Control (CDC) study has indicated that the number of children diagnosed with different forms of attention/hyperactivity disorders (ADHD) was 9.5 percent, or 5.4 million children 5-13 years of age. As of 2007, parents of more than 3 million children ages 4-17 years who had a diagnosis of ADHD reported that their child was receiving medication for the disorder. Children with these diagnoses were found in the same report to be more likely to have other chronic health conditions, both physical and mental. A recent report on the global burden of disease in the Dec. 15, 2012 issue of the internationally-recognized medical journal The Lancet indicated that mental health problems in people of all ages are one of three most rapidly increasing areas of health concern in the world.

I remember back in the early 1980s, a time when there was greater funding for community mental health centers, that the mental health professionals working in these facilities were very concerned that the number of people needing to be cared for was increasing, but the budgetary allotment for these centers was decreasing. Since the 1980s, there have been significant cuts in the funding for mental health intervention. Professionals working in the field of mental health have seen a decimation of community mental health services. A 2011 report from the National Alliance on Mental Illness titled "State Mental Health Cuts: A National Crisis" indicates that the nation is challenged with increasing needs for mental health treatment while at the same time the funding for community mental health treatment and consultation has been continually reduced.

It would be a reach to connect the Sandy Hook shootings directly to either a change in the prevalence of mental health issues in children or the reduction in funding for -- or emphasis on -- their comprehensive treatment, but shouldn't this potential connection at least be in the discussion about prevention? Certainly many variables relate to the enigma of how a person becomes a killer without human consciousness, but one of the recurrent themes that follows each shooting episode is the discussion about the mental health of the perpetrator. Could it be that these shooters represent a horrible kind of "yellow canary" of the declining mental health of our society at large? If so, then shouldn't we be engaged in a serious national dialogue about how to curb this national epidemic, just as we have done with the war on cancer, or the reduction of risk to heart disease through proper lifestyle, diet and exercise?

This is not just an academic issue. Mental health derives from physical health, and vice versa. Our bodies and minds are interconnected. We know that dementia is more common in people who suffer from obesity and diabetes. We know that depression is more prevalent in people with nutritional deficiencies such as vitamin B3, where one of the signs of deficiency of this vitamin is dementia. We know that behavior problems in children may be more common in children who consume large amounts of empty-calorie foods. Conversely, we know that children who engage in regular physical activity are more emotionally resilient and alert. As the health of our children has declined with increasing obesity and chronic illnesses, it is interesting that the prevalence of mental health issues in kids has increased. It is the same with their parents. There is a strong association between obesity, poor lifestyle habits, and mental and physical health issues in both adults and children. I recognize that association of two factors doesn't necessarily prove that one causes the other, but as the research accumulates there is a stronger case for a cause-and-effect relationship between health of the body and health of the mind.

Given this suggestion, it raises the question as to what the effects are of children sitting before a computer screen or television many hours a day being bombarded by messages of war, crime, violence, and killing. Not only are their minds being imprinted by the message, but their bodies are responding to the stress of the emotion, all while being sedentary and likely eating foods and drinking beverages that are rich in empty calories.

Like every other American who wears some of the grief of the Newtown shootings, I would like to find answers to the question "why?" and to accomplish what President Obama has challenged the country to do, which is to care for our children. As he said, "It is our first job. If we don't get this right, we don't get anything right. This is how our society will be judged."

Where can we turn as individuals to meet his challenge? It might start with a serious discussion at the national level as to what is happening to the health of our children, how their habits and lifestyles contribute to their declining health, and what needs to be done to create the country that turns around the trend of declining mental and physical health of its children. Through this difficult discussion, I believe some important answers will emerge that may not only help to prevent other Newtown catastrophes, but also prevent countless cases of unnecessary diseases such as diabetes, heart disease, kidney and liver diseases and mental health disorders.

Microsoft investigating new IE vulnerability used in targeted attacks, IE9 and IE10 users are safe

Criminals are using a new Internet Explorer security hole to attack Windows computers in targeted attacks, though the vulnerability could end up being more widely exploited. While IE9 and IE10 are not affected, versions IE6, IE7, and IE8 are. It?s great to see that the latest versions of IE are immune, but this new vulnerability is still bad news for Windows XP users and earlier since they cannot upgrade to more recent versions of Microsoft?s browser.

?We are actively investigating reports of a small, targeted issue affecting Internet Explorer 6-8,? Dustin Childs of Microsoft Trustworthy Computing told TNW. ?We will take appropriate action to help keep customers protected once our analysis is complete. People using Internet Explorer 9-10 are not impacted.?

The IE zero-day flaw first came to light after report surfaced that the Council on Foreign Relations (CFR) had been hacked. A closer look by security firm FireEye led to the discovery that the CFR site had been compromised and was hosting malicious content as early as on December 21.

?The Council on Foreign Relations? website security team is aware of the issue and is currently investigating the situation,? CFR spokesperson David Mikhail told The Washington Free Beacon on Thursday. ?We are also working to mitigate the possibility for future events of this sort.?

The malicious JavaScript in question only served the exploit code to browsers whose language was either English (U.S.), Chinese (China), Chinese (Taiwan), Japanese, Korean, or Russian. Once the initial checks passed, the JavaScript proceeded to load an Adobe Flash file named ?today.swf.? This file ultimately triggered a heap spray in IE and downloaded a file named ?xsainfo.jpg.?

More details of the vulnerability are available at the CERT Knowledgebase ( VU#154201). Here?s the full technical description:

Microsoft Internet Explorer contains a use-after-free vulnerability in the mshtml CDwnBindInfo object. Specially-crafted JavaScript can cause Internet Explorer to create a CDoc object that contains a CDwnBindInfo object. This object may be freed without removing its pointer, resulting in a state where Internet Explorer may attempt to CALL an invalid memory address. Combined with heap spraying or other techniques, an attacker may be able to place arbitrary code at this address. This vulnerability is currently being exploited in the wild, using Adobe Flash to achieve a heap spray and Java to provide Return Oriented Programming (ROP) gadgets.

Since there is no patch available, the note recommends a few workarounds: use the Microsoft Enhanced Mitigation Experience Toolkit (EMET), disable the Flash ActiveX control in IE, and disable Java in IE. We recommend avoiding the use of IE8 or earlier by either upgrading to IE9/IE10, or simply using a different browser such as Google Chrome.

Fuel Fix ? Forecast shows more hybrids, electric vehicles in 2013

(AP Photo/Chuck Burton)

Six new hybrid vehicle models and eight more plug-ins ?will be offered in auto showrooms in 2013 compared to this year, according to automotive forecaster Alan Baum.

In a recent report released with the Natural Resources Defense Council, Baum noted that the selection of alternative-fuel and hybrid vehicles is continuing to expand, even as traditional gasoline-powered cars become more efficient. Even large cars and trucks are getting more miles per gallon of fuel, he said.

?We may not think of the pickup segment in regard to fuel economy, but that?s just what?s?occurring,? Baum said, noting that Chrysler introduced a more fuel efficient version of its Ram this year.

?The automakers are literally in an all-of-the-above strategy,? he said. ?If you want a pickup truck, fine. If you want a little car, fine. If you want a hybrid or electric, that?s OK, too.?

From ?2009 to 2013, the number of hybrid vehicle models offered will have doubled to 50 and the number of plug-ins will have jumped from one to 28, said Luke Tonachel of the Natural Resources Defense Council.

Baum said plug-in Honda Accords and Ford Fusions are on the horizon. A Volkswagen Jetta hybrid emerged this year and the Nissan Altima hybrid will appear in 2013, he added.?And there?s a?drive toward offering other fuel-saving technologies, like stop-start ability.

More diesel-powered?vehicles?also are being offered on the U.S. market, generally offering better fuel mileage than their gasoline counterparts, Baum noted.

Automakers? move away from gas guzzlers mean $2.50 a gallon gasoline has become their worst nightmare, he added.

?They have committed their companies to this path and that obviously will be more difficult if gasoline becomes cheap,? he said.

The price of gasoline has been in steep decline since August, dropping to a national average of $3.28. It hit nearly $4 earlier this year.

Meanwhile, vehicles traveled ?more than a mile farther per gallon in 2012 compared to 2011, Baum said. Between vehicle model years 2012 and 2013, fuel economy will climb another 0.8 percent, he added.

Still, Baum doesn?t expect the gas price drop will lead to a dramatic change in consumer behavior toward auto sales.

?I don?t think they are at the point where they think this is the norm,? he said. ?The consumers and automakers continue to believe that the long-term trend for fuel prices is high.?

AVADirect X79 Gaming PC


The AVADirect X79 Gaming PC ($4,800 direct, as tested) continues the proud, high-end gaming desktop tradition of going completely over the top in every possible regard. Of course, when you enter into rarefied elite territory where five grand systems are the norm, a certain degree of flashiness is to be expected, and in this regard AVADirect have certainly hits the mark. Everything inside and outside of the X79 gives the appearance of raw power, from its sleek, refined Silverstone chassis to the top-of-the-line components humming away beneath the surface. The X79's performance in our benchmarks tests confirmed its brute strength, though it still fell short of its competitors in some areas. Gamers shelling out so much cash don't expect a good system, they expect the best system. With these heightened expectations in mind, then, the X79 faces stiff competition in its price point.


Design and Features
The X79's chassis measures 19.6 by 8.3 by 24.2 inches (HWD). Its huge dimensions is meant to accommodate a massive amount of components, but finding a place for the gaming rig will be a challenge for gamers living in tight quarters.

With the SilverStone chassis, AVADirect delivers an elegantly refined gaming desktop. Instead of the flashing LED lights and garish grilles typically seen in this category, the X79 comes in a subdued metallic silver chassis. Moreover, the SilverStone chassis has the motherboard vertically mounted, allowing the heat generated by the X79 to dissipate upwards.

The top of the X79 chassis has a removable perforated grill,that must be pulled off for gamers to access the majority of its ports and, moreover, to unscrew either one of the side panels and pop open the chassis. All the removable grill allows users to hide all of their cables, this can become cumbersome after a while since the top needs to be removed each time you want to access the ports beneath.

The X79 features an abundance of ports. The top of the chassis has four USB 3.0 ports, seven USB 2.0 ports, two eSATA ports, a Bluetooth module, a PS/2 input, audio inputs, and an S/PDIF digital audio output. The top also has some hardcore gamer-friendly elements. There's a Clear CMOS switch (for letting gamers replace the motherboard's jumper cap in the event that an overclock fails) and an ROG connect switch, and corresponding ROG input (which allows you monitor the system's processing speed in real-time through a laptop). There's also an integrated OC Key dongle, which can be plugged into the DVI port of any graphics card to give gamers on-screen performance information and overclocking options without having to boot the OS. The top also houses three fan control switches that allow users to toggle between high- and low-speed for each of the X79's three cooling fans. During testing, I didn't notice a difference in noise levels between the settings.

Toward the front of the system, the top of the chassis sports a power button, reset button, and activity LEDs. A sliding door to the side of these elements opens to reveal headphone and mic inputs, as well as a pair of USB 3.0 ports.

The front panel of the X79 features a total of five bays. The top bay houses a Blu-ray reader that also reads and burns DVDs and CDs. The second bay beneath it has a 65-in-1 card reader and a USB 2.0 port. Further down still, there are three empty 5.25-inch drive bays. The X79's rear is a more low-key affair that has a removable plastic grille that allows users to easily clean a dust filter that captures all the debris kicked up in the maelstrom of the system's cooling fans.

Popping open either of the chassis side panels reveals an impressive array of hardware as well as padding on the inside of each panel, ostensibly for muffling any sound. The sound, of course, stems from the X79's three fans at the bottom of the system. In addition to integrated Bluetooth, the X79's motherboard also sports a total of eight DIMM sockets that can accommodate a maximum of 64GB of RAM; our test unit had two occupied by 8GB modules, leaving six available, though two of these are slightly difficult to access because the X79's massive six-core 3.2GHz Intel Core i7-3960X processor sits directly in the middle of the modules.

A good portion of the X79's interior real estate is also occupied by its trio of EVGA 2GB GeForce GTX 680 graphics cards in a three-way SLI configuration. Each graphics card features one HDMI port, two DVI ports, and one DisplayPort input, making it possible to use multiple displays at once. Additional expansion cards would be difficult to accommodate since the graphics cards block access to the motherboard's remaining PCIe x8 slot.

Although the X79 is already brimming with components, its 1,000-watt power supply (PSU) means that it can easily accommodate even more upgrades. Of course, most users don't shell out nearly five grand on a system with the expectation of having to upgrade it in the foreseeable future, but the possibility is still there.

The X79 packs two solid-state-drives (SSDs) and two hard disk drives (HDDs); the two 120GB OCZ Vertex 3 SSDs are for the operating system and are in RAID 0 array in order to provide a quick platform for running your OS and programs. The two 2TB Seagate Barracuda 7,200rpm HDDs are in RAID 1 (mirror) array, leaving you with plenty of storage space.

Like most custom-built gaming rigs, pre-installed software is kept to a minimum, and, includes stuff worth keeping, like full versions of Assassin's Creed and Deus Ex Human Revolution ? The Missing Link. Like the V3 Gaming PC Avenger, the X79 is covered by a three-year limited parts and labor warranty and free life-time tech support.

Performance
AVADirect X79 Gaming PC With a six-core 3.2GHz Intel Core i7-3960X CPU overclocked to 4.5GHz and 16GB of DDR3 RAM, the X79 tore through our benchmark tests. Still, the X79 belongs to a class of gaming desktops where ripping through benchmark tests is the norm. Thus, while the actual difference between the systems in terms of performance is nearly impossible to perceive, a nearly $5,000 price tag means that you'd want to buy the best of the best?not merely "one of the best."

With these elevated expectations in mind, it was disappointing that the X79 failed to top the charts in our tests against other similarly-priced gaming desktops. Its PCMark 7 score of 6,197 came within striking distance of the Falcon Northwest Mach IV Icon2 (6,245 points) as well as the V3 Gaming PC Avenger (6,348 points) but lagged behind the class-leading Maingear Shift Super Stock (Core i7-3930K) (6,501 points).

AVADirect X79 Gaming PC The same goes for the X79's multimedia performance. It completed our Handbrake video-encoding test in 54 seconds, putting it on equal footing with the Maingear Shift Super Stock (54 seconds) and the V3 Gaming PC Avenger (54 seconds) and a few seconds behind both the Northwest Icon2 (53 seconds) and the Origin Genesis (i7-3930K) (51 seconds). Meanwhile, the X79's Cinebench R11.5 score (13.15) handily surpassed the Falcon Icon2 (9.66) but lagged slightly behind the Shift Super Stock (Core i7-3930K) (13.98 points) and, to a greater extent, the Origin Genesis (i7-3930K) (14.23 points).

The X79 finished our Photoshop CS5 test in 2 minutes 22 seconds, which was several seconds longer than both the V3 Gaming Avenger (2:17) and Maingear Shift Super Stock (Core i7-3930K) (2:15) while finishing ten seconds behind the Origin Genesis (i7-3930K) (2:12).

Although the X79s' trio of Nvidia GeForce GTX 680 GPUs easily delivered insane frame rates in even the most demanding settings of our gaming benchmark tests, it ultimately couldn't keep pace with its peers. In our Crysis benchmark test, the X79 dished out strong frame rates (120fps in medium quality at 1,280-by-720 resolution; 77fps in very high quality at 1,920-by-1,080 resolution) but couldn't keep pace with either the Northwest Icon2 or the Origin Genesis (i7-3930K).

The X79 fared better in our Lost Planet 2 benchmark test, managing to outmuscle the V3 Gaming PC Avenger, but once again failing to pump out frame rates with as much dexterity as the Origin Genesis (i7-3930K) or the Maingear Shift Super Stock (Core i7-3930K). That said, the X79's frame rates are impressive in their own right, and it's worth repeating that it's nearly impossible to tell the difference between these systems since they all effortlessly deliver silky smooth graphics.

As far as 3D rendering is concerned, the X79's performance in our 3DMark 11 benchmark tests (23,397 points in Entry-level mode, 8,916 points in Extreme-level mode) were objectively impressive but nonetheless not as high as the Falcon Northwest Icon2 (23,627 points and 10,523 points, respectively) or the Origin Genesis (i7-3930K) (24,330 points and 9,710 points, respectively). While these are certainly smoothly playable scores, they still fall short of the competition, all of which fall in the same price range, save for the more expensive Origin Genesis (i7-3930K).

All said, the AVADirect X79 Gaming PC is undoubtedly an attractive system with the capability to handle enormously complex visual tasks as well as unfettered multimedia creation and consumption. However, high-end gaming enthusiasts who can afford to drop nearly five grand on a gaming rig would be better off spending the few hundred dollars extra for our current Editors' Choice, the Maingear Shift Super Stock (Core i7 3930K), which outscores the X79 across the board (though it should be said that the scores were very close).

What the election results mean for your wallet

The election results were clear, but the path forward is not. With Washington moving on with essentially the same trilateral team that froze fiscal policy for the last two years, it's not obvious or certain what will happen to taxes, interest rates, markets and the economy under President Barack Obama, the Democrat-controlled Senate and the Republican-controlled House of Representatives.

"We still live with uncertainty on this that puts us all in planning-land dilemma," says Greg Rosica, a tax partner with Ernst & Young. That doesn't mean individuals can't start to place some bets. There will be financial effects they can't control and some they can.

Here is what you can expect now, and what you can do about it.

Talk to your broker. Make an appointment with your broker and your tax adviser for the week between Christmas and the new year; don't let them take vacation. If Washington does anything to extend important tax breaks that expired at the end of 2011, like the alternative minimum tax patch, it is likely to finish that work the week before Christmas. That means you don't have to jump now to implement your year-end tax and investment strategy. You just have to plan ahead for what that strategy should be under the extended/not extended alternatives. You'll need to get a sense of whether you'd be hit by the AMT under current law.

Sell winning stocks in taxable accounts. Some of today's sell-off could be prompted by people wanting to lock in low tax rates on gains before they expire at the end of the year. Currently both capital gains and dividends are taxed at a top rate of 15 percent. Absent a new law, gains will be taxed at a maximum rate of 20 percent and dividends will be taxed as ordinary income -- as high as 39.6 percent plus a 3.8 percent Medicare tax for high earners.

That isn't expected. Most observers believe Congress and the White house will preserve low rates for both of those categories, but maybe not as low as they currently are. This year, anyone with taxable income under $35,350 ($70,700 for couples filing jointly) faces a zero percent tax rate on capital gains this year. If you're in that bracket, sell now. In addition to selling those winners you could give some shares to your low-earning young adult kids.

Max out tax-favored retirement contributions. There's no reason to hold off on contributions to individual retirement accounts, Roth IRAs, and 401(k) accounts, even though you have until April 15, 2013, to make 2012 contributions.

Here's why: (1) If you miss a year's contribution you can't make it up in another year; (2) Tea-leaf readers do expect some income tax rates to rise over the next several years, making the tax-favored buildup in those accounts more valuable; (3) An Obama-driven tax reform measure could hurt the tax breaks people get for 401(k)s and other retirement accounts.

The framework-providing Simpson-Bowles deficit-cutting proposal, put forth by Erskine Bowles, Clinton-era chief of staff, and Alan Simpson, former Republican senator, called for elimination of tax deductions for contributions to 401(k) plans and IRAs. Even if a future tax-reform bill doesn't get that extreme, "It's hard to see how those incentives don't get trimmed at least a little bit in a big grand bargain," said Geoff Manville, a principal in Mercer's Washington Resource Group. "They could very well be at risk."

Invest strategically. Some sectors will do better than others under a second Obama administration, says Sam Stovall, chief equity strategist at S&P Capital IQ. He has highlighted alternative energy areas, such as hydro, geothermal, wind and solar power, and also, surprisingly, aluminum - it can be produced with lower carbon emissions than steel. He also thinks homebuilders stand to profit from administration efforts to slow or stall foreclosures; fewer homes will come onto the market and more will need to be built. He also believes healthy dividend-paying stocks will hold up well and that taxes on dividends won't revert to punishing pre-Bush era levels. His favorites in a variety of sectors: Darden Restaurants, Atria Group, Chevron, Bank of Nova Scotia, Waste Management, Microsoft and UGI Corp.

Bet on low interest rates now and higher ones later. The Obama victory was widely interpreted as a sign that the Federal Reserve Board has the go-ahead to keep buying bonds and holding short-term rates low for a while; the central bank's stated timetable was at least into 2014. But those same expansionist policies could lead to higher inflation and higher interest rates down the road, as the economy recovers.

That means you still have a window to refinance your mortgage and lock in other low-cost loans. And you don't have to sell your bonds in a big hurry, according to Guy Le Bas, chief fixed income strategist, at Janney Capital Markets. He views the Obama victory as shaving about 0.25 percentage point off bond yields in the near term. Eventually, though, higher rates would harm bond investors.

Expect some consumer protections. Consumer financial advocates and bankers focused on the Senate run of Elizabeth Warren, the consumerist who dreamed up the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au and helped establish it. She is already talking about being the Senate's primary watchdog on such issues as banking disclosures and student loans. At the same time, the Obama administration can be expected to revive its stalled efforts to have financial advisers, brokers and retirement plan advisers all face a fiduciary standard -- meaning they would have to put the interest of their clients ahead of their own. "That proposal will come roaring back," says Manville.

Choose your hospital ahead of time. Trust your Cancer Care to the Doctors at Crittenton

List Price: $0.00 You Pay: $0.00

This is expired.

Detail & Terms

Program Highlights

Crittenton Hospital Medical Center is one of the top three cancer programs in Oakland County. More than 600 new cancer patients are treated at Crittenton each year. Crittenton is one of the leading Detroit metropolitan-area hospitals for the detection and treatment of new breast cancer cases. Crittenton's Oncology Program is accredited by the American College of Surgeons Commission on Cancer as a "Community Hospital Comprehensive Cancer Program." This accreditation verifies that Crittenton offers a full range of diagnostic and treatment services on site or by referral. Crittenton actively participates in clinical research trials on a variety of sites.
The Cancer Services Program includes:

Crittenton Cancer Center

  • Interdisciplinary Cancer Care
  • Comprehensive Breast Center
  • Inpatient Oncology Unit
  • Ambulatory Infusion Clinic
  • Radiation Oncology
  • Medical Oncology
  • Surgical Oncology
  • Patient Support /Counseling Services
  • Research Program
  • Lymphedema Management Program
  • Cancer Genetic Counseling
  • Clinical Research Trials
  • Imaging Services
  • Endoscopy Services
  • Support Groups
  • Gynecology Oncology Clinic
  • Reconstructive Surgery Oncology

Technological innovations in cancer detection and treatment:

  • Stereotactic radiosurgery treats patients with otherwise inoperable brain tumors by delivering high level doses of radiation with greater precision and accuracy to obliterate the tumor and spare the healthy tissue.
  • Intensity Modulated Radiation Therapy (IMRT), the latest technology available for treating tumors, involves a complex reverse planning system to determine appropriate dosage. It also treats tumors throughout the body with high-level doses of radiation while sparing the surrounding healthy tissue.
  • Computerized Tomographic Radiotherapy Simulator (CT-SIM) is an instrument which enables sophisticated planning to permit the precise attack of cancerous tissue with radiation, causing minimal damage to surrounding healthy tissue.
  • High Dose Rate (HDR) brachytherapy with remote afterloading allows precise, computer-controlled delivery of radiation directly to the target site, sparing nearby healthy tissue.
  • For patients with prostate cancer, ultrasound guided prostate seed implant therapy offers an effective alternative to radical prostatectomy which reduces a patient's risk of undesirable side effects such as impotence and incontinence.
  • The use of breast biopsy allows physicians to perform a breast biopsy using a needle instead of invasive surgery. This results in minimal post-operative pain, excellent cosmetic results and a quick return to normal activities.
  • Breast MRI- innovators in this technology the Breast MRI team is one of the leaders in Oakland county for detection and imaging of breast malignancies
  • Image Checker? Computer Aided Detection (CAD) system for use in breast cancer screening that assists our radiologists in minimizing false negative readings during mammograms.
  • Crittenton Hospital Medical Center has the latest, most advanced whole-body molecular imaging technology available. PET CT or position emission tomography significantly enhances doctors' ability to accurately diagnose many cancers in their earliest stages by generating pictures of the precise location and extent of disease.

Obama focuses on turnout, Romney on Pennsylvania

CONCORD, N.H. (AP) ? Just two days from the finish, President Barack Obama's campaign is mobilizing a massive get-out-the-vote effort aimed at carrying the Democrat to victory, as Republican Mitt Romney makes a late play for votes in Democratic-leaning Pennsylvania.

Obama was closing out the campaign with an apparent edge in some key battleground states, including Ohio. But both campaigns were predicting wins in Tuesday's election.

Romney's campaign was projecting momentum and banking on late-breaking voters to propel him to victory in the exceedingly close race. His political director, Rich Beeson, suggested Sunday that Romney could earn more than 300 electoral votes on Election Day. He needs just 270 to win.

Making his closing case to voters Sunday in Des Moines, Iowa, Romney pledged, if elected, to work with Democrats to restore the American dream and bring the economy roaring back to life.

"We're Americans. We can do anything," Romney said. "The only thing that stands between us and some of the best years we can imagine is a lack of leadership ? and that's why we have elections."

Obama, too, said he is willing to work across party lines to break Washington's gridlock, but assured some 14,000 supporters who gathered in Concord, N.H., he would not compromise key Democratic priorities such as health care and college financial aid.

"I know I look a little bit older, but I've got a lot of fight left in me," Obama said. "We have come too far to turn back now. We have come too far to let our hearts grow faint. It's time to keep pushing forward."

Bridging the partisan divide could be easier said than done for both candidates. Obama has faced hard-nosed opposition from House Republicans during his first term.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id, D-Nev., has said it's "laughable" for Romney to think Senate Democrats will help pass his agenda.

Romney was cutting away briefly Sunday from the nine or so competitive states that have dominated the candidates' travel itineraries. Romney, along with running mate Paul Ryan, had an early evening event planned in Morrisville, Pa., his first rally in the state this fall.

Romney's visit follows the decision by his campaign and its Republican allies to put millions of dollars in television advertising in Pennsylvania during the race's final weeks. Obama's team followed suit, making a late advertising buy of its own.

"You saw the differences when President Obama and I were side-to-side in our debates," Romney says in a new TV ad filmed at an Ohio rally and released Sunday. "He says it has to be this way. I say it can't stay this way. He's offering excuses. I've got a plan. I can't wait for us to get started."

The campaign did not say where the ad would run.

The Republican ticket cast the late push into Pennsylvania as a sign that Romney had momentum and a chance to pull away states that Obama's campaign assumed it would win handily. The president's team called the move a "Hail Mary" and a sign Romney still doesn't have a clear pathway to reaching 270 Electoral College votes. Democrats have a million-voter registration advantage in Pennsylvania.

"This is a desperate ploy at the end of a campaign," said David Plouffe, a top adviser to Obama's campaign, on ABC's "This Week," arguing that Romney would have to win 2 out of 3 independents to pick up Pennsylvania. "He's not going to do that anywhere, much less Pennsylvania."

The two vice presidential candidates both planned hectic days of campaigning that had them crisscrossing the map. Ryan made a quick stop outside the Green Bay Packers' stadium in his home state of Wisconsin. Donning a Packers jacket and a yellow and green striped tie, Ryan and his family dropped by a tailgating party before setting off for Ohio, Colorado and Minnesota.

Vice President Joe Biden, campaigning in Cleveland suburb of Lakewood, told a crowd of about 1,200 people that Romney and Ryan were trying to fool voters by claiming to be more moderate than they really are.

"These guys are trying to play a con game here at the end," Biden said.

But no one was working harder than the two men at the top of the ticket. In addition to Pennsylvania and Iowa, Romney planned events Sunday in Ohio and Virginia.

Obama had a full schedule, with campaign stops Sunday in New Hampshire, Florida, Ohio and Colorado. He caught a few hours of sleep back at the White House Saturday night before hitting the campaign trail again Sunday. When Marine One lifted off from the South Lawn Sunday morning, it was the last time Obama would see the executive mansion until after Election Day.

Even as he dashed from campaign stop to campaign stop, Obama was careful to avoid the perception he had taken his eye off recovery efforts from Hurricane Sandy. As Obama flew Sunday from Washington to New Hampshire, White House spokesman Jay Carney said the president was getting regular updates and would have a full briefing from top officials, including Homeland Security Secretary Janet Napolitano, who is in New Jersey on Sunday to view storm damage.

Former President Bill Clinton, who has joined Obama on the trail for the waning days of the race, called Obama's handling of the storm a clear example that the president has the right approach to fixing the nation's messes.

"It was a stunning example of 'we're all in this together' is a way better philosophy than 'you're on your own,'" Clinton said as he introduced Obama in Concord.

Both candidates were drawing large crowds as they dropped in and out of the most competitive states. Obama and Clinton drew 24,000 people to an outdoor rally in Bristow, Va., on a cold Saturday night. Romney's Friday night rally in Ohio drew more than 20,000 people.

The president's rallies are aimed at boosting Democratic enthusiasm and motivating as many supporters as possible to cast their votes, either in the final hours of early voting or on Tuesday, Election Day. Persuading undecided voters, now just a tiny sliver of the electorate in battleground states, has become a secondary priority.

Obama's campaign said it had registered 1.8 million voters in key battleground states, nearly double the number of voters they registered in 2008. Campaign officials said volunteers had made 125 million personal phone calls or door knocks with voters.
